      <description>&lt;P&gt;If you paid property tax in 2025 you can enter it on your 2025 tax return. &amp;nbsp;Property tax can be used as an itemized deduction for the tax year in which you paid the tax, regardless of the year it was "for."&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;If you paid the 2026 property taxes on or before 12/31/2025, then you can deduct those taxes on Schedule A as an itemized deduction.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;To enter, edit or delete Property Taxes -&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Click on Federal Taxes&lt;BR /&gt;Click on Deductions and Credits&lt;BR /&gt;Click on I'll choose what I work on (if shown)&lt;BR /&gt;Under Your Home&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;EM&gt;If paid through your lender&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;On Mortgage Interest, Refinancing, and Insurance, click on the start or update button&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;EM&gt;If paid directly&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;On Property Taxes, click on the start or update button&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
